Where is Deakin University located?

Deakin University is located in Melbourne, the largest city in the Australian state of Victoria. The main campus is in the Burwood suburb, which is located about 15 kilometres (9 miles) east of the Melbourne CBD (central business district).

Another campus is located in the nearby city of Geelong. The university also has three learning centres in Dandenong, Craigieburn and Werribee, all in the Melbourne metropolitan area.

Studying at Deakin University

Deakin is a large university with an international feel, so studying there you’ll be able to meet lots of different people and choose from well over a hundred different courses. The university enrols about 64,000 students, a bit over 12,000 of whom are international students. Those students can choose from 121 undergraduate courses and 176 postgraduate courses, so whatever you’re interested in, chances are you can study it at Deakin University.

Deakin is a well-respected university and it was ranked number 275 in the world in the QS World University Rankings 2021. It was also ranked the 16th best university in Australia and has one of the highest undergraduate student satisfaction scores in the country, and the highest in the state of Victoria.

Sports

The university offers great facilities to stay fit and active. For example the Burwood campus offers you a gym, group fitness classes, a football field, a general-purpose field and two basketball courts. Great sports facilities can also be found at Deakin’s other campuses.

Food

All of Deakin’s campuses offer great food options. Whether you’re looking for vegetarian, vegan, halal or gluten or dairy-free meals, you can have your needs catered for at Deakin University. The Burwood campus has nine different restaurants and cafes to choose from.

Deakin University history

Deakin University was established in 1974 and named after Australia’s second prime minister Alfred Deakin. The university welcomed its first on-campus students to the Waurn Ponds campus in Geelong in 1977.

In 1991 Deakin University merged with Victoria College. This merger brought Deakin the Burwood campus, a former Victoria College campus which has since developed into Deakin’s main campus. The Rusden campus was closed in 2003 and the Toorak campus in 2006, with the courses from both moved to the main Burwood campus.

2020 marked the tenth year in a row that Deakin University had the highest undergraduate student satisfaction rate of all universities in the state of Victoria.

Why should I live in off-campus accommodation instead of an on-campus room?

There are many reasons for booking a private room instead of going with an on-campus option. When you go off-campus, you can choose to live in any area of Melbourne you want, whether you want to live in Burwood right next to the campus, or closer to the city centre.

You can also choose freely whether you want to share a room with a flatmate or live in a private room that is just for you.

Many modern PBSAs (purpose-built student accommodations) also offer great amenities like in-house gyms as well as cinema and games rooms to their inhabitants.
